WALDOBORO, Maine — The Maine State Police arrested a Waldoboro woman Wednesday afternoon and charged her with murder in connection with the shooting death of her former boyfriend last month.
Detectives arrested Arline Seavey, 25, as she was being discharged from the Spring Harbor treatment center in Westbrook, according to Stephen McCausland, spokesman for the Maine Department of Public Safety.
Seavey, who also goes by the name of Arline Lawless, was transported to the Cumberland County Jail in Portland, where she is now being held.
Seavey is charged with fatally shooting 34-year-old Norman Benner of Waldoboro at the home she rented on Friendship Road in Waldoboro, state police reported.
Seavey suffered a self-inflicted gunshot wound to the face and has been treated for that injury since July 23, when Benner’s body was discovered by his relatives inside the home. Seavey was found wounded.
McCausland said Seavey and Benner had been seeing each other for a few months. He called the death a domestic violence homicide.
Seavey’s first court appearance likely will occur either Thursday or Friday in Lincoln County Superior Court in Wiscasset. More details on the investigation likely will be released at that time, McCausland said.
